Notable dual British and American citizen Wade Barrett has commented on the transition from NXT UK to NXT Europe.
NXT 2.0 commentator Wade Barrett was a guest on El Brunch WWE where he spoke about his reaction to today’s announcement that NXT Europe was coming in 2023.
Barrett saying:
“You know what? I found out this morning the same as everyone else [about NXT Europe]. I was working out and I suddenly got a memo sent through to my email account from WWE, hey, press release, just going out. Just so you guys know, I don’t know any more details than you guys. It was a surprise to me.
I believe NXT UK is morphing into NXT Europe. What exactly that entails? I don’t know. How it’s going to play out? I don’t know. But I do know this, every time WWE makes a big change like they’re doing here with NXT UK, they always make things better. It’s never to make things worse. It’s always to make things bigger and better so I really don’t know the nuts and bolts of what NXT Europe is gonna involve, how it’s gonna be different to NXT UK but it’s exciting.
I think there’s gonna be more opportunities to superstars all over Europe including, you know, not just the UK. Including Spain, Portugal, Italy, France, Germany, Austria. There’s so many countries over in Europe and of course all over Eastern Europe too. You got Bulgarians and Romanians and there’s plenty of countries out there where they all love WWE.”
The comments from Barrett came in advance of the later news of the day, that numerous NXT UK stars had been released by WWE.
NXT Europe was announced as planned to launch in 2023.
